A billboard in Los Angeles has drawn crowds for an unusual sight: a man living inside a tiny, fully furnished living room built into a 30-foot structure. Netflix placed an actor inside the billboard at the intersection of Sunset Boulevard and Selma Avenue to promote its new sci-fi horror The Last House, starring Greta Lee and Wagner Moura.

Directed by Louis Leterrier and available now, the movie follows a family of four who are suddenly sealed in their home and forced to work together to survive against dwindling resources and a mysterious threat. The man, who began his billboard sleepover Thursday, is expected to remain through Saturday, interacting with spectators via a whiteboard and responding to questions with messages like "Spectacular" and "no" when asked about sleep.

The promotional stunt has left online viewers baffled, with comments like "You don’t see this every day" and "Marketing team worked overtime on this one." While the room reportedly has air conditioning for comfort during the Southern California heat wave, details about bathroom access and food remain unclear.
